## Who to ping: slow autocomplete index

If the Birchline autocomplete index is lagging (suggestions taking >400ms, or stale entries showing up), it's almost always the nightly rebuild falling behind. Don't restart the indexer yourself — that makes the backlog worse. The owning team is Typeahead Guild; Priya runs point this quarter and usually replies fast during the eng sync window. For anything index-related, drop a note to the guild inbox below.

billing contact of bawep-fawif = fenath_zorael@nelvrocorp.corp

// Heads up, plugin authors: the Fernwick resolver occasionally flakes when
// the sandbox DNS cache goes cold, so we retry lookups against the gateway
// up to this many times before giving up. Don't lower it unless you enjoy
// intermittent "host not found" reports from users on slow networks. We
// bumped it from 3 to 5 after chasing a ghost failure for two weeks.
// If you need to reproduce the original flake, check out the trace token below.

session token of kahog-bahif = htk9_f63daec35

// Encoding sniffing for user-uploaded text files in Saltgrass.
// We check BOM first, then a capped statistical pass (8 KB max)
// to avoid unbounded reads on hostile uploads. Ambiguous files
// fall back to this constant rather than guessing, which closed
// the smuggling vector flagged in the last audit. Fixed as of the
// build noted below.

trace token, bawif-tajof: htk14_21e308fc7b4137